Can anyone explain TTK pre-order bonuses?

So I was planning on pre-ordering TTK to make sure I snag all of the bonus content, which I assumed was the Suros Weapon Pack, and the VIP Rewards (shader, sparrow, emblem), but now after looking at the pre-order FAQ, I am completely confused. 1. It seems that since I never bought Dark Below, I simply CAN'T pre-order the Taken King?? That seems odd... Why would you lock potential customers out of a pre-order because they didn't buy a completely different product from you? From the FAQ: " What if I only own one of the two previous DLCs? You need both The Dark Below and House of Wolves to qualify for Destiny: The Taken King – Digital Edition " 2. Regarding bonuses, it seems like there is no actual bonus for pre-ordering?? According to the FAQ, everything you receive with the pre-order would be awarded to anyone who simply purchased the stand-alone expansion on Day 1: " Does this affect my ability to qualify for the weapon pack offers? All Day 1 Taken King players will automatically qualify for additional weapon pack offers. How do I qualify for VIP Rewards? Destiny players who have reached light level 30 or who previously purchased Expansion I and Expansion II by August 31, 2015, will receive an exclusive commemorative Founder's Fortune year 1 Emblem, Sparrow, Armor shader and more at launch with your purchase of The Taken King. *To be eligible to receive the VIP rewards, players will need to have at least one light level 30 character or own both expansion I and expansion II on or before 08/31/15 and purchase and play The Taken King on or before 02/01/16. VIP rewards applicable only for eligible purchase of Destiny: The Taken King, Destiny: The Taken King - Legendary Edition, and Destiny: The Taken King - Collector's Edition (Digital or Physical). " Am I reading this wrong, or is there no actual bonus or benefit to pre-ordering, other than, I don't know, pre-loading? What am I missing here? So if I just go to the PS store on TTK launch day and download it, I get everything?
